Bad Suns

June 12 2025

6:00 p.m.
The NorVa 317 Monticello Ave, Norfolk, VA 23510 Price: Price may vary

Bad Suns is Christo Bowman (vocals/guitar), Gavin Bennett (bass) and Miles Morris (drums). After forming as teenagers in 2012, the band has released 5 studio albums including 2014’s Language & Perspective, which peaked at #24 on the Billboard 200, and 2016’s Disappear Here, launching the LA-based quartet onto tours with the likes of The 1975 and Halsey, festivals like Coachella and the homepages of Alternative Press and NYLON – with the latter hailing Bad Suns as “the sort of rock that we just never get enough of.” Fresh off the release of their newest EP Infinite Joy in November of 2023, which saw considerable support from Alt Nation, along with a full US tour supporting The Band Camino, the band is currently poised for their best chapter yet.

ROB49 + 42 DUGG

April 25 2025

6:00 p.m.
The NorVa 317 Monticello Ave, Norfolk, VA 23510 Price: Price may vary

Long before he started rapping, Rob49 had that DIY mentality instilled in him. Born in New Orleans in 1999, and growing up at the intersection of projects in the 4th and 9th Wards (that’s where the “49” in his rap handle comes from), Rob had to adapt to the harsh realities of his environment on his own, part of where the energy in his music originates. That energy has translated to co-signs from Say Cheese founder Shawn Cotton and Mississippi State basketball star Lamar Peters. Since he stumbled into his first studio session in April, he put in work, culling beats from YouTube and local producers. In 2020 alone he put out three propulsive tapes —4our the World, Vulture, and Krazy Man—building buzz in his city. It’s no mystery: on each project he sounds unbelievably poised and possessed by the beat, breathlessly digging into stories about his hood and come-up. ” His current mixtape 4God is a new sound the music industry surely loves!

The Jam: Women’s Diversity Jam!

April 18 2025

6:00 p.m.
The Push Comedy Theater 763 Granby St, Norfolk, VA 23510 (757) 333-7442 Price: $10.00

The Jam: Panties Untwisted The “JAM” is a monthly collaboration between the Push Diversity Council and Lemon Pepper & Sazón Comedy highlighting diversity in improv. A portion of each show’s proceeds go towards the Push Diversity Scholarship. Panties in a Twist is the largest all female sketch and improv comedy show in Hampton Roads, and probably the world. (Don’t fact check that). Panties Untwisted will feature some of the talented comics from Panties in a Twist. Come watch us show off our improv skills on April 18th at 8:00pm.
